Digital accessible information system daisy is a technical standard for digital audiobooks, periodicals, and computerized text. Unlike regular cds, daisy s digital format allows listeners to use the cd in the same way as a print book, by creating bookmarks, speeding up and slowing down playback and jumping easily around the content.
